
Why you should experience Cafe Bureau in New York, NY.
Cafe Bureau is a minimalist coffee shop where precision, calm, and design-forward simplicity shape a distinctly Williamsburg rhythm.
Set along Grand Street just steps from the Williamsburg Bridge and near the intersection with Roebling Street, this understated space anchors itself in one of Brooklyn's most kinetic corridors while maintaining a sense of quiet control. The moment you step inside, everything tightens into focus. Clean lines, neutral tones, and an uncluttered counter create an environment where nothing distracts from the ritual itself. Espresso is pulled with intention, milk steamed to exact texture, and every movement behind the bar feels deliberate. The room doesn't ask you to linger, but it doesn't push you out either. It holds a steady middle ground, where the experience is defined by clarity. Cafe Bureau doesn't try to be warm, it tries to be right, and in doing so, it creates a space that feels exacting in all the ways that matter.
What you should know about Cafe Bureau.
Cafe Bureau reflects a broader shift in modern coffee culture, where restraint, sourcing, and execution take precedence over atmosphere-driven identity.
The menu is intentionally tight, focusing on core espresso drinks and select offerings that allow the quality of the beans and technique to carry the experience. This is not a place built on excess choice, it's built on confidence. Beans are often sourced from respected roasters, emphasizing clarity of flavor and balance rather than novelty, while preparation leans into consistency over experimentation. What many overlook is how much discipline it takes to maintain that level of precision in a high-traffic area like Williamsburg. The bar operates with efficiency, but never at the expense of control, each drink calibrated to meet a standard that doesn't shift with the crowd. Cafe Bureau exists within that philosophy, offering coffee that feels measured, intentional, and aligned with a more global, design-conscious approach to the everyday cafΓ©.
